SynopsisOne of the most important novels of its time about love, family, rejection and social order in Dickens' native England of 19th century. We follow life of 13 years old orphan boy Pip who falls in love with Estella, adopted daughter of Miss Havisham, a wealthy spinster, who wears an old wedding dress and lives in the dilapidated Satis House. This edition features both Dickens' original ending and a more widely publicised ending of the story, which Dickens rewrote himself in response to Wilkie Collins' comment that the original ending was too sad.
